Rain overnight postpones first skateboarding event at Paris Olympics

The first event of the skateboarding competition at the Paris Olympics on Saturday was postponed after rain overnight and into the morning. Skateboarding is played at the outdoor venue of La Concorde Urban Park in Paris. World Skate, the sport's governing body, cited adverse weather conditions for the move. Men's street skateboarding scheduled for Saturday was postponed to Monday. The women's event is scheduled for Sunday. Achanta Sharath Kamal and PV Sindhu lead Indian contingent at Paris Olympics 2024 opening ceremony

Veteran table tennis star Achanta Sharath Kamal and ace badminton player PV Sindhu were the flagbearers for India at the Paris 2024 Olympics opening ceremony, held on the river Seine. This event marked the first time in Olympic history that the opening ceremony took place outside a stadium, as athletes paraded along the iconic river in Paris.
